Local Decision Guide

How should buyers evaluate 503 89 W 2ND AVENUE?

Start by reading this listing in its Vancouver False Creek context: price, property type, land or strata setup, age, transit, schools, similar supply, carrying costs and resale liquidity should be considered together, not just photos and asking price.

What should be checked before writing an offer?
  • Recent comparable sales, competing active listings, days on market, price changes and current market pace.
  • Property condition, inspection risk, insurance, financing, tax, title and any disclosure documents.
  • For strata homes, review minutes, contingency reserve, special levies, rental rules and pet bylaws.
How do buyers find land with rebuild or multiplex potential, what should they watch, and how can returns be improved?

To find land with this potential, start with zoning, lot size, frontage, lane or driveway access, servicing, trees, slope, basement conditions, BC Assessment, title restrictions and municipal permits. The highest-return plan is usually not simply the maximum unit count; it is the best balance between approval risk, construction cost, rent or resale pricing, floor-plan efficiency, parking and holding period.

Vancouver listings should separate R1-1, RS, RT, laneway house and multiplex rules during review. R1-1 is an important low-density housing reform signal, but heritage, trees, underground servicing, parking, corner-lot conditions and existing building condition can all change the practical outcome.

Vancouver R1-1 / RS / RT / laneway quick checklist
  • Confirm whether zoning is R1-1, RS, RT or another district.
  • Review laneway house, multiplex, heritage, tree, parking and servicing rules separately.
  • Do not rely on lot size alone; corner-lot conditions, underground servicing and existing building condition can affect the plan.
What does this page not replace?

It does not replace a realtor, lawyer, inspector, mortgage broker, insurance review, tax advice, strata documents, BC Assessment or municipal records. Use it to form better questions, then verify independently.

Remarks

Modern city living in the heart of Olympic Village. This thoughtfully designed two bedroom and den residence offers nearly 1,000 sqft of bright, open living. A well-appointed kitchen anchors the space with stone counters, stainless appliances, gas cooktop, and an oversized island - ideal for gathering and entertaining. Expansive windows draw in natural light with a seamless transition to a covered balcony for year-round enjoyment. A functional layout separates the bedrooms, with a spacious primary bedroom featuring a walk-through closet and ensuite with separated shower and tub. The second bedroom and flexible solarium/den adapt easily to a home office or guest space. Clean lines, generous storage, and move-in ready condition. Positioned in one of Vancouver´s most walkable neighbourhoods - steps to the Seawall, transit, coffee shops, restaurants, bars, grocery, banking, spas, and all other everyday amenities. A refined home for those who value both design and lifestyle. (id:56153)
